The Sales Executive, Equitable Employee Benefits will work in conjunction with regional and national distribution leadership to drive prospect activity and sales.


Job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ain strategic business relationships with brokerage firms, consulting houses, managing general agencies and PEOs
  • Meet or exceed activity goals as it relates to new client meetings, quote activity, relationship management and annual premium sales goals
  • Responsible for generating proposals for group Dental, Life, Disability and Vison clients in target market of 20-500+ lives in designated territory. Provide consultative analysis and recommendations to distribution channel partners and prospective clients
  • Construct and maintain a business plan for your designated territory based on sales and strategic initiatives
  • Build long-lasting, mutually beneficial relationships with external contacts and internal departments to create a better customer experience
  • Meet or exceed assigned premium, proposal activity and meeting targets monthly, quarterly and annually
  • Coordinate and track client events, meetings, appointments, and conferences
  • Coordinate with the Field Service Consultant on the delivery of all proposals
  • Remain current on company offerings and industry trends through market research, business area meetings, conferences, and industry events 


Licensing Requirement:

  • Maintain resident Life and Health Insurance licenses and obtain all non-resident licenses for assigned territories


Travel Requirement:

  • Ability to travel 50-75% within assigned territory

 

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ications:

  • 3 to 7+ years of documented success in sales or marketing within the Group Insurance (Employee Benefits) arena
